Resultados de la búsqueda a petición "recursion"
Encuentra un objeto en una matriz de objetos profundamente anidados recursivamente
Tengo una matriz, y cada elemento es un objeto con ID únicos. Algunos artículos también pueden tener hijos, y puede tener una matriz de niños dentro de una matriz de niños. Estoy tratando de elegir un artículo usando una identificación. const ...
Imprimir todas las combinaciones de una cadena
iOS 11, Swift 4.0 Intentando escribir una función recursiva para mostrar todas las combinaciones posibles de una cadena. Obtuve esto, pero no está del todo bien ya que solo obtengo 20 pares y debería obtener 24. No puedo ver lo que me he perdido ...
Detección de conflictos en una línea de tiempo del programador (algoritmo)
Supongamos que estoy tramando eventos con un(StartTime,EndTime) en un calendario de 24 horas similar a Outlook. Mi objetivo es detectarsuperposiciones (conflictos)y divídalos de manera que cada columna ocupe el N% del ancho de la ventana, donde N ...
Calcule la potencia de cualquier exponente (negativo o positivo)
Quiero calcular el resultado, dado cualquier exponente (negativo o positivo) y una base de tipo entero. Estoy usando recursividad: public static double hoch(double basis, int exponent) { if (exponent > 0) { return (basis * hoch(basis, exponent - ...
¿Todos los problemas de programación son NP-Hard?
Sé que hay algunos problemas de programación que son NP-hard / NP-complete ... sin embargo, ninguno de ellos está indicado de tal manera que muestre que esta situación también es NP. Si tiene un conjunto de tareas restringido a unstartAfter, ...
Intentando comprender la recursividad dentro de los bucles en javascript
He estado mirando la respuesta a esta pregunta para siempre, incluso escribiendo variables y otras cosas a través de cada iteración. Simplemente no entiendo el proceso aquí. Cuando lanzo los registros de la consola, veo que permute se ...
Creación recursiva de una jerarquía de árbol sin usar clase / objeto
Tengo problemas para crear una jerarquía de árbol en Python 3. Me gustaría poder hacer esto sin usar clases. Los datos con los que necesito comenzar no están en orden y en el formato['ID','Parent']: data=[['E1', 'C1'],['C1', 'P1'],['P1', ...
Ordene una matriz multidimensional de forma recursiva en cada nivel en PHP
Tengo una matriz de esta forma: Array ( [first_level] => Array ( [dir_3] => Array ( [subdir_1] => Array ( [file_2.mp4] => stdClass Object ( [name] => file_2.mp4 ) [file_1.mp4] => stdClass Object ( [name] => file_1.mp4 ) ) ) [dir_1] => Array ( ...
función factorial recursiva
¿Cómo puedo combinar estas dos funciones en una función recursiva para obtener este resultado: factorial(6) 1! = 1 2! = 2 3! = 6 4! = 24 5! = 120 6! = 720estos son los códigos def factorial( n ): if n <1: # base case return 1 else: return n * ...
Google Maps Api v3 - map.panPara causar "demasiada recursividad"
Tengo un problema para terminar mi script, funciona usando map.setCenter para reposicionar en cada marcador, pero me gustaría desplazarme a cada marcador nuevo. Sin embargo, cuando uso la función panTo, los marcadores no aparecen, aunque el mapa ...